New Zealand has started a campaign on safety at road works, targeting speeding. It will use a number of billboards starring the fluoro vest. Might help a bit too.

In most American States they double speeding fines in road works, and if you kill a worker in some states you get a mandatory 15 year jail term.

The Danes have a campaign I like;
The information part directed towards the road users consisted of three different roadside signs with a picture of a little girl that were erected at the approach to roadworks:

“1 000 meters to my dad”;
“My dad works here”;
“Thank you for looking out for my dad”.
